One of the newer developments in the search engine industry that you may have heard about recently is called latent semantic indexing, or LSI. LSI is used by search engines to provide more relevant information to the search engine customers, the people doing the searching.

Before I get into how you can use LSI to your advantage as a webmaster, it’s important to understand what LSI actually does and how it helps people that are looking for information. The key is to understand that language is not easy and certainly not straightforward. The basic premise behind LSI is that different people use different words and phrases to describe the same thing.

For example, you may call it a laptop but I may call it a notebook or a portable computer but we are really talking about the same thing. This has caused a bit of a problem for search engines as they cannot always be certain that when a person searches for something using the word laptop there isn’t much better information that uses the word notebook instead. Thus, the search engine user would be unable to access information that could be very useful.

The problem is that given some keyword phrase it is difficult to determine if it is supposed to mean the same thing as something else in a given context. In fact, in English there are many times that the meaning of a phrase is very context dependent. Because of this, implementations use a statistical algorithm for determining how likely it is that two phrases are the same.

You can take advantage of this by making sure that your content ranks highly for a number of related phrases. Now, this may seem difficult, but really it isn’t. The idea is that you should use a number of different, related phrases in your content so as to imply that your content is related to the context of the phrase that is being searched for.

The real problem with using this sort of method to take advantage of LSI is that the search engines are not open about how their search engines implement the actual LSI algorithm which means that you can not be certain of how exactly you can take advantage of this.

However, the added benefit of using multiple, related phrases in your content to take advantage of LSI is that you are also setting yourself up to take advantage of multiple low competition phrases so you really have nothing to lose.
